Output 32b50e37630146c61db5a563aff09d20f864d8f83486b6771507803f39e67085:16

value
146705080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bb9ecf2fde1d7bc010494c5c2b29822602b8c005 OP_EQUALVERIFY OP_CHECKSIG
address
1J73c8yoPE9VSeAKKL4URsQYanitrhKZ8R
transaction
32b50e37630146c61db5a563aff09d20f864d8f83486b6771507803f39e67085
confirmations
456881
spent
true